The present changes are intended to eliminate the large RF choke that 
had been positioned near the antenna jack (100 uH, RFC10). Some 
builders had difficulty positioning this choke correctly, and in rare 
cases this could lead to feedback between the amplifier and the 
40-meter band-pass filter on the RF board.

With the choke out of the circuit, the amplifier should never have any 
feedback on 40 meters.

If you don't have any issues with the amplifier there should be no need 
to do the mods.
